After signing Arsenal Pierre Emerick Aubameyang , Xavi has now captured the signing of another African star in Ivorian international Franck Kessie as reported on www.soccerladuma.co.za.
The AC Milan anchorman has signed a 3-year contract with the Spanish La Liga giants, he will form part of a 3 men central midfield that Barcelona traditionally play with.
His strength, skill and good passing technique will help Barcelona in the midfield when they come up against a very physical opposition.

Franck Kessie can play in all the three positions in the middle of the field whether as a number 10(playmaker), box-to-box midfielder and defensive midfielder he is an anchorman in the form of his countryman Yaya Toure.
His stats for this 2021/22 season:
30 appearances.
6 goals.
1 assist.
He has 52 international caps for the Ivorian national team and 5 goals.
He made his international football debut at the age of 17.
